Test Description

WARNING: This page is about a different car, the 2004 Pontiac Vibe. However, it is still accessible from the selected car via links, so may be relevant.

The numbers below refer to the step numbers in the diagnostic table.

  1. 1:  The Diagnostic System Check-Engine Controls prompts the technician to complete some basic checks and store the Freeze Frame data on the scan tool if applicable. This creates an electronic copy of the data taken when the fault occurred. The information is then stored in the scan tool for later reference.
  2. 2:  This step checks whether the malfunction that caused the DTC P0037 is still present. Operating the vehicle in check mode enhances the diagnostic capabilities of the PCM. The HO2S Heater diagnostic can be monitored on the scan tool under the I/M System Information selection of System Information. When the HO2S Heater test displays a YES status, indicating that the oxygen sensor heater diagnostic is completed, check for a DTC P0037 in the Last Test Failed screen of the scan tool. If there is no DTC P0037 displayed the HO2S heater diagnostic has run and passed, indicating that no malfunction was present this time. The DTCs MUST be cleared in order to view the Current Status of the system diagnostics being performed. Do not forget that I/M System Information tests only indicate that the test has run, not whether the test passed or failed. The Last Test Failed screen must be checked for related DTCs in order to determine the outcome of the diagnostic test involved. For additional information on check mode operation refer to Powertrain Control Module Diagnosis.
DTC P0037

Step Action Value Yes No
Schematic Reference:  Engine Controls Schematics 
Connector End View Reference:  Powertrain Control Module (PCM) Connector End Views  or  Engine Controls Connector End Views 
Did you perform the Diagnostic System Check-Engine Controls? - Go to Step 2  Go to Diagnostic System Check - Engine Controls
  1. Perform the scan tool Clear DTC Information function.
  2. Operate the vehicle within the Conditions for Running the DTC or until the HO2S heater test is complete. Review the supporting text.
Did a DTC P0037 set?
- Go to Step 3  Go to Diagnostic Aids
3
  1. Turn OFF the ignition.
  2. Disconnect the HO2S 2 connector.
  3. Measure the resistance of the HO2S 2, between the heater control and the ignition voltage circuits, with a DMM.
Is the resistance of the sensor within the specified range?
11-16 ohm Go to Step 4  Go to Step 12 
4
  1. Turn ON the ignition, with the engine OFF.
  2. Probe the ignition voltage circuit of the HO2S 2 with a test lamp connected to a good ground.
Does the test lamp illuminate?
- Go to Step 5  Go to Step 11 
5 Probe the heater control circuit of the HO2S 2 with a test lamp connected to B+.
Does the test lamp illuminate?
- Go to Step 7  Go to Step 6 
6
  1. Start and idle the engine.
  2. Probe the heater control circuit of the HO2S 2 with a test lamp connected to B+.
Does the test lamp illuminate?
- Go to Step 9  Go to Step 8 
7 Test the heater control circuit of the HO2S 2 for a short to ground. Refer to Circuit Testing and Wiring Repairs in Wiring Systems.
Did you find and correct the condition?
- Go to Step 14  Go to Step 10 
8 Test the heater control circuit of the HO2S 2 for an open or a high resistance. Refer to Circuit Testing and Wiring Repairs in Wiring Systems.
Did you find and correct the condition?
- Go to Step 14  Go to Step 10 
9 Test for an intermittent and for a poor connection at the HO2S 2. Refer to Testing for Intermittent Conditions and Poor Connections and Connector Repairs in Wiring Systems.
Did you find and correct the condition?
- Go to Step 14  Go to Step 12 
10 Test for an intermittent and for a poor connection at the PCM. Refer to Testing for Intermittent Conditions and Poor Connections and Connector Repairs in Wiring Systems.
Did you find and correct the condition?
- Go to Step 14  Go to Step 13 
11
  1. Repair the open, high resistance, or the short to ground in the ignition voltage circuit of the HO2S 2. Refer to Wiring Repairs in Wiring Systems.
  2. Replace the fuse if necessary.
Did you complete the repair?
- Go to Step 14  -
12 Replace the HO2S 2. Refer to Heated Oxygen Sensor Replacement - Position 2 .
Did you complete the replacement?
- Go to Step 14  -
13 Replace the PCM. Refer to Powertrain Control Module (PCM) Replacement .
Did you complete the replacement?
- Go to Step 14  -
14
  1. Clear the DTCs with a scan tool.
  2. Turn OFF the ignition for 30 seconds.
  3. Start the engine.
  4. Operate the vehicle within the Conditions for Running the DTC. You may also operate the vehicle within the conditions that you observed from the Freeze Frame/Failure Records.
Does the DTC run and pass?
- Go to Step 15  Go to Step 2 
15 Observe the Capture Info with a scan tool.
Are there any DTCs that you have not diagnosed?
- Go to Diagnostic Trouble Code (DTC) List System OK
